Struveopsis covalamensis (M.O.P.Iyengar) P.C.Silva 1996
Publication Details
Struveopsis covalamensis (M.O.P.Iyengar) P.C.Silva 1996: 800
Published in: Silva, P.C., Basson, P.W. & Moe, R.L. (1996). Catalogue of the benthic marine algae of the Indian Ocean. University of California Publications in Botany 79: [i]-xiv, 1-1259.
Type Species
The type species (holotype) of the genus Struveopsis is Struveopsis chagoensis Rhyne & H.Robinson.
Status of Name
This name is of an entity that is currently accepted taxonomically.
Basionym
Pseudostruvea covalamensis M.O.P.Iyengar
Type Information
Type locality: Kovalam, near Madras, India; (Silva & al. 1996: 800)
General Environment
This is a marine species.
